This makes the circuit robust and is the basis for a permanent installation or even batch production of your project. This is where Fritzing comes in: It allows the designer to move to the next stage and create a finished PCB of your individual circuit in the desired shape. However, the prototypes in this stage are still raw and not robust. Physical prototyping tools have come a long way and already allow non-engineers to quickly turn their ideas into functional interactive prototypes.

It uses the metaphor of the breadboard, so that it is easy to transfer your hardware sketch to the software. Download Fritzing Electronic Design Automation Softwareįritzing is essentially an Electronic Design Automation software with a low entry barrier, suited for the needs of designers and artists.

We are creating a software tool, a community website and services in the spirit of Processing and Arduino, fostering an ecosystem that allows users to document their prototypes, share them with others, teach electronics in a classroom, and layout and manufacture professional pcbs. You can download Virtual Breadboard free here.Fritzing is an open-source hardware initiative to support designers, artists, researchers and hobbyists to work creatively with interactive electronics.

The trial version comes with a few limitations. The software comes with tracking and debugging capabilities. You can simulate and test any breadboard circuits. Regardless of what circuitry you think of, you can create it and test it in no time with the help of Virtual Breadboard's smart functionality.
What's more, the application's debugging options will help you trace your circuits step by step and identify any problems along the way. Whenever you place a new object, Virtual Breadboard will automatically highlight the circuitry that will be affected, so you will know if you made a good connection or not.

Obviously, you should start by placing a blank breadboard, after which you can add all sorts of elements, from simple diodes to speakers, sensors or motors.Ä«esides a vast amount of components, the software also provides a series of tools for drawing connections and junctions, scaling objects and more.
You only need to select a component and place it in the large editing area on the right. Breadboarding is an important step in testing out ideas or learning how things work. The software places a vast range of components at your disposal, which you can find categorized on the left side of the user interface. A breadboard is a great tool for quickly testing out a prototype circuit or hooking up a quick experiment. Once you start a new project or open an existing one, you can start designing your circuits right away. Of course, you can add your own projects to the mix, to access them instantly in the future.
You can find basic circuit examples, as well as advanced assemblies. It comes with a large number of sample projects, to help you get started, which are neatly organized in categorize and sub-categories in a project manager. Though its functionality sounds a bit complex, Virtual Breadboard is exceptionally easy to use. However, you have to create an online account, validate it and log in when you launch the application. It comes as a single executable, which you have to extract from a ZIP archive, without going through an installation process. The program is free to try, with some minor restrictions. You can use this piece of software to debug microcontroller applications and create control panels for them, or you can just use it to test out different breadboard circuit designs.
Virtual Breadboard gives you the possibility of designing and simulating "breadboard" electronic circuits, and it can also help you develop microcontrollers, along with the appropriate firmware.
